Exploring Gullfoss: One of Northern Europe’s Most Beautiful Waterfalls

One of the most striking features of Iceland is Gullfoss; it's a waterfall that truly showcases the majestic power of nature. Perched on a geothermal gash in the cliffs along the Hvítá River, Gullfoss has two separate falls, a top one 11 meters high and a second one of 32 meters, which drop into a 70-meter-deep canyon. The mist from the falls often creates a rainbow, and the roar of the water is a constant symphony, attracting hikers and nature lovers from all over the world.

Tips for Vacationers

Iceland can be quite expensive, especially for accommodations and dining, so ensure your wallet is ready for the trip. Whether you’re coming for the unique natural beauty, the cultural heritage, or the opportunity to witness the Northern Lights, Iceland is a must-visit destination for any traveler. Some practical tips:

Timing of Your Trip: Each season offers a different adventure in Iceland. Opt for summer for the best weather for outdoor activities. Language: Most locals speak Icelandic, but English is widely understood and spoken, especially in cities like Reykjavik. It is helpful to learn some basic phrases for better communication. Currency: The official currency is the Icelandic króna (ISK). Major credit cards are accepted, but cash is necessary for smaller transactions or specific locations. Local Customs: Icelanders are friendly and appreciate politeness. It's customary to hold the door for others and say "thank you," "please," and "excuse me."
